# Vantrel Plugin Environments

Postmortem context: the March stale-cache bug affected only the `staging-east` ring of Vantrel. Plugin manifests cached at the edge were not invalidated after deploys, so plugins saw week-old schema definitions. Fix: cache keys now include the deploy epoch. Production and `staging-west` were never affected. Test against `staging-east` first going forward. The environment's current cache-layer configuration is below.

deployment values, yageg-hahig:
WENAEL_HOST=wenael.tolvaqlabs.internal
WENAEL_PORT=4000

- [ ] Catalog cache invalidation (Mirefield storefront): confirm purge fires on every price and availability write, not just publishes. Stale entries can leak pre-release SKUs, so verify the TTL fallback is 60s max and the purge queue has no backlog. Check signed purge requests reject replays. Sign off against the build token below.

session token of kahog-bahif = htk9_f63daec35

## Turnstile Upgrade — What New Starters Need to Know

Heads up! The lobby turnstiles at Brackenmoor House got a shiny upgrade last month. They now read badges from about 10cm away, so no more awkward tapping dance. If the gate beeps twice, just step back and try again. Until your permanent badge arrives, use the temporary pass code below.

door code, tajof-kageg: bdg-QVDCE-3